Quote:
Originally Posted by Aussieluver View Post
I like the bread idea ... then I will really feel like I had a treat! Do you make the bread in a muffin tin, or some other form? Or just on a flat foil?? Haven't tried any yet ... I have plenty of fresh herbs in the garden to play with though!

Thanks!!
Maybe bread was the wrong description. I mix up the chicken soup powder with 2 tbsp egg whites slightly beaten, 1/8 tsp baking powder and about 2 oz water. It makes a batter like pancake batter...I cook it in a frying pan with a light misting of olive oil. It makes what I call a flatbread. If you had more water and make the batter thinner you would get a crepe like product, which you may be able to bake and crisp up for something like a tostada. The thicker the batter the thicker your "bread".
